Abstract
In this paper, the problem of how to realize a multi-channel receiver is discussed in details. First, under a channel spectrum partition given, a mathematical model of channelized receivers is derived, based on polyphase filters. Then, a simulation system of realizing four channels receivers, from the model, is designed. All the experimental results show that our model is valid and practical.
